Exploring Trauma Bonds: Power, Abuse & Relationships

Episode Overview

  • Trauma bonds are linked to power imbalances and cycles of abuse.
  • Pop psychology offers different perspectives on trauma bonds.
  • Personal experiences shape understanding of trauma and relationships.
  • Healthy power dynamics are possible even with inherent imbalances.
  • Understanding trauma bonds can aid in healing and growth.
"Trauma bonds are almost always the product of a power imbalance for sure."
What happens when you mix raw honesty with humour and a touch of pop psychology? You get Bold Beautiful Borderline's final mini episode, where hosts Laurie Edmundson and Sara Amundson, along with guest co-host Leslie, tackle the intricate concept of trauma bonds. The episode kicks off with a lively debate about the true nature of trauma bonds, contrasting pop psychology with more traditional definitions.
You might find yourself nodding along as they break down how these bonds are rooted in power imbalances and cycles of abuse, likening them to a strange emotional Stockholm Syndrome. Leslie shares her experiences with relationships, discussing how she often finds herself drawn to unhealthy dynamics. Her candid revelations offer a glimpse into the complexities of forming romantic attachments when living with Borderline Personality Disorder (BPD).
There's a dash of light-hearted banter as they explore how perceptions of trauma bonds can differ between partners, often influenced by power dynamics. The conversation also touches on societal views and personal experiences with trauma and mental health. Leslie reflects on how her upbringing and social environment have impacted her relationships, sharing anecdotes about dating challenges in her hometown.
The episode doesn't shy away from discussing difficult topics like the stigma surrounding mental health and the struggle to find safe, healthy relationships. With humour and empathy, the hosts remind us that understanding these dynamics is crucial for healing and growth.
